Bihar NDA Allies Differ on Reservation Policy Review and Sub-Quota Proposal
In Bihar, leaders within the ruling NDA alliance are divided over the reservation policy. Rashtriya Lok Morcha's Deepak Prakash, along with Hindustani Awam Morcha (Secular) leaders Jitan Ram Manjhi and Santosh Kumar Suman, advocate for sub-classification within quotas to better target benefits to the most marginalized groups. They emphasize education as key to social equality. However, figures like Chirag Paswan and opposition leader Tejashwi Yadav oppose changes, maintaining the current reservation framework. The BJP has taken a cautious stance amid these differing views.
